package utils
import (
"errors"
"fmt"
"log"
"os"
"strings"
"github.com/trimble-oss/tierceron/pkg/core"
)
var headlessService bool
func init() {
headlessService = false
}
func InitHeadless(headless bool) {
headlessService = headless
}
// CheckError Simplifies the error checking process
func CheckError(config *core.CoreConfig, err error, exit bool) {
// If code wants to exit and ExitOnFailure is specified,
// then we can exit here.
if err != nil && exit && config.ExitOnFailure {
log.Fatal(err)
}
}
// CheckErrorNoStack Simplifies the error checking process
func CheckErrorNoStack(config *core.CoreConfig, err error, exit bool) {
if err != nil {
if !headlessService {
fmt.Println(err)
}
if exit && config.ExitOnFailure {
os.Exit(1)
}
}
}
// CheckWarnings Checks warnings returned from various vault relation operations
func CheckWarning(config *core.CoreConfig, warning string, exit bool) {
if len(warning) > 0 {
if !headlessService {
fmt.Println(warning)
}
if exit && config.ExitOnFailure {
os.Exit(1)
}
}
}
// CheckWarnings Checks warnings returned from various vault relation operations
func CheckWarnings(config *core.CoreConfig, warnings []string, exit bool) {
if len(warnings) > 0 {
if !headlessService {
for _, w := range warnings {
fmt.Println(w)
}
}
if exit && config.ExitOnFailure {
os.Exit(1)
}
}
}
// LogError Writes error to the log file and terminates if an error occurs
func LogError(config *core.CoreConfig, err error, f *os.File, exit bool) {
if err != nil {
_prefix := log.Prefix()
log.SetOutput(f)
log.SetPrefix("[ERROR]")
if exit && config.ExitOnFailure {
if !headlessService {
fmt.Printf("Errors encountered, exiting and writing to log file: %s\n", f.Name())
log.Fatal(err)
} else {
os.Exit(-1)
}
} else {
if !headlessService {
log.Println(err)
}
log.SetPrefix(_prefix)
}
}
}
// LogWarnings Writes array of warnings to the log file and terminates
func LogWarnings(config *core.CoreConfig, warnings []string, f *os.File, exit bool) {
if len(warnings) > 0 {
_prefix := log.Prefix()
log.SetOutput(f)
log.SetPrefix("[WARNS]")
if !headlessService {
for _, w := range warnings {
log.Println(w)
}
}
if exit && config.ExitOnFailure {
if !headlessService {
fmt.Printf("Warnings encountered, exiting and writing to log file: %s\n", f.Name())
}
os.Exit(1)
} else {
log.SetPrefix(_prefix)
}
}
}
// LogErrorObject writes errors to the passed logger object and exits
func LogWarningMessage(config *core.CoreConfig, errorMessage string, exit bool) {
_prefix := config.Log.Prefix()
config.Log.SetPrefix("[WARN]")
if exit && config.ExitOnFailure {
if !headlessService {
fmt.Printf("Errors encountered, exiting and writing to log file\n")
}
config.Log.Fatal(errorMessage)
} else {
config.Log.Println(errorMessage)
config.Log.SetPrefix(_prefix)
}
}
// LogErrorObject writes errors to the passed logger object and exits
func LogMessageErrorObject(config *core.CoreConfig, errorMessage string, err error, exit bool) {
if err != nil {
_prefix := config.Log.Prefix()
config.Log.SetPrefix("[ERROR]")
if exit && config.ExitOnFailure {
if !headlessService {
fmt.Printf("Errors encountered, exiting and writing to log file: %v\n", err)
}
config.Log.Fatal(err)
} else {
if errorMessage != "" {
config.Log.Println(errorMessage)
}
config.Log.Println(err)
config.Log.SetPrefix(_prefix)
}
}
}
// LogErrorObject writes errors to the passed logger object and exits
func LogErrorMessage(config *core.CoreConfig, errorMessage string, exit bool) {
_prefix := config.Log.Prefix()
config.Log.SetPrefix("[ERROR]")
if exit && config.ExitOnFailure {
if !headlessService {
fmt.Printf("Errors encountered, exiting and writing to log file\n")
}
config.Log.Fatal(errorMessage)
} else {
config.Log.Println(errorMessage)
config.Log.SetPrefix(_prefix)
}
}
// LogErrorObject writes errors to the passed logger object and exits
func LogErrorObject(config *core.CoreConfig, err error, exit bool) {
if err != nil {
_prefix := config.Log.Prefix()
config.Log.SetPrefix("[ERROR]")
if exit && config.ExitOnFailure {
if !headlessService {
fmt.Printf("Errors encountered, exiting and writing to log file: %v\n", err)
}
config.Log.Fatal(SanitizeForLogging(err.Error()))
} else {
config.Log.Println(SanitizeForLogging(err.Error()))
config.Log.SetPrefix(_prefix)
}
}
}
// LogErrorObject writes errors to the passed logger object and exits
func LogInfo(config *core.CoreConfig, msg string) {
if !headlessService {
fmt.Println(SanitizeForLogging(msg))
}
if config != nil && config.Log != nil {
_prefix := config.Log.Prefix()
config.Log.SetPrefix("[INFO]")
config.Log.Println(SanitizeForLogging(msg))
config.Log.SetPrefix(_prefix)
}
}
// LogWarningsObject writes warnings to the passed logger object and exits
func LogWarningsObject(config *core.CoreConfig, warnings []string, exit bool) {
if len(warnings) > 0 {
_prefix := config.Log.Prefix()
config.Log.SetPrefix("[WARNS]")
for _, w := range warnings {
config.Log.Println(w)
}
if exit && config.ExitOnFailure {
if !headlessService {
fmt.Println("Warnings encountered, exiting and writing to log file")
}
os.Exit(1)
} else {
config.Log.SetPrefix(_prefix)
}
}
}
// LogAndSafeExit -- provides isolated location of os.Exit to ensure os.Exit properly processed.
func LogAndSafeExit(config *core.CoreConfig, message string, code int) error {
if config.Log != nil && message != "" {
LogInfo(config, message)
}
if config.ExitOnFailure {
os.Exit(code)
}
return errors.New(message)
}
// LogErrorAndSafeExit -- provides isolated location of os.Exit to ensure os.Exit properly processed.
func LogErrorAndSafeExit(config *core.CoreConfig, err error, code int) error {
if config.Log != nil && err != nil {
LogInfo(config, err.Error())
}
if err != nil && config.ExitOnFailure {
os.Exit(code)
}
return err
}
func SanitizeForLogging(errMsg string) string {
errMsgSanitized := strings.ReplaceAll(errMsg, "\n", "")
errMsgSanitized = strings.ReplaceAll(errMsgSanitized, "\r", "")
return errMsgSanitized
}
